2012-10-08 2 views
0

현재 RAD의 동적 웹 프로젝트에서 프로젝트를 수행하고 있습니다.하지만 이제 서비스를 대기열에 넣기 위해 websphere MQ를 사용해야한다는 요구 사항이 있습니다. 그래서 대기열을 할 EJB 프로젝트를 만드는 것으로 나타났습니다. 그래서 동적 웹 프로젝트를 EJB 프로젝트로 변환 할 수 있습니까? 현재 프로젝트에 패싯을 추가하는 방법은 무엇입니까?Java EE 프로젝트를 EJB 프로젝트로 변환

답변

1

이 JMS 프로젝트를 사용하려면이 필요하지만, 관계없이 - 아니요, 동적 웹 프로젝트를 RAD를 사용하는 EJB 프로젝트로 변경할 수는 없습니다. 동적 웹 프로젝트 패싯 (및 그에 수반되는 패싯)이 설치되면 제거 할 수 없습니다. 다른 패싯을 추가 할 수는 있지만 EJB 패싯을 추가 할 수는 없습니다. 새로운 RAD 프로젝트를 만들고 코드를 복사해야합니다.

+0

메시지 구동 빈을 작성하고 JAXB 대화를 수행하도록 요청 받았습니다. 그래서 나는 EJB 프로젝트를 생각했다. 그것의 권리 ?? – saagaravk

+0

이제 다르게 들립니다. 들어오는 메시지에 반응하는 Message Driven Bean을 원한다면 EJB 컨테이너/프로젝트가 필요합니다. Isaac은 ** ** ** 메시지 ** 같은 ** JMS를 사용하기 위해 EJB가 필요 없다는 사실을 언급 한 것 같습니다. 메시지는 많은 Java EE 구성 요소와 Java로 작성/실행되지 않는 곳에서 보낼 수 있습니다. –